Recognition","postSummary":{"childMarkdownRemark":{"html":"<p>Tokyo, Japan – Scientists from Tokyo Metropolitan University have used machine learning to automate the identification of defects in sister chromatid cohesion.\nThey trained a convolutional neural network (CNN) with microscopy images of individual stained chromosomes, identified by researchers as having or not having cohesion defects.\nAutomation promises better statistics, and more insight into the wide range of disorders which cause cohesion defects.\nThe study of cohesion defects in chromosomes has been largely carried out by researchers observing the chromosomes under the microscope.\nThey used the same technology that powers facial recognition and machine vision to analyze microscopy images of chromosomes with and without cohesion defects.</p>"}}}},{"node":{"postTitle":"Dems Call For Moratorium On Federal Agencies Spying On Your 14:30:47.407557","feedName":"Image Recognition","postSummary":{"childMarkdownRemark":{"html":"<p>A new technique that generates a sharp image through the use of a low-cost, random scattering medium in real-time could offer a solution to the challenges posed by blurred images.\n“We have developed a strategy of calibration-free, reconstruction-free, real-time imaging of static and moving objects with their actual orientation information,” explains Yang.\n“This novel technique only requires simple or low-cost devices, without the post-computational reconstruction”The team passed light from a small standardized test object through a thin diffusing material.\nThey could also find the lost orientation information and the location of the test object.\n“Our work presents a significant step in the field of scattering imaging and will shed light on new avenues for imaging through diffusive media,” says Yang.</p>"}}}},{"node":{"postTitle":"Wireless AGV and AMR Charging Solution Provider Wiferion 00:00:00","createdLocal":"2023-03-11 14:30:45.945866","feedName":"Image Recognition","postSummary":{"childMarkdownRemark":{"html":"<p>This has led to a growing need for more efficient deep learning models that can be trained and deployed on resource-constrained devices such as smartphones, embedded systems, and Internet of Things (IoT) devices.\nAdditionally, reducing computational and memory requirements can also help reduce the environmental impact of deep learning by lowering energy consumption and carbon footprint.\nTherefore, there is a need for new techniques and approaches to reduce the computational and memory requirements of deep learning models while maintaining or even improving accuracy.\nThe researchers found a log-linear relationship between model DoF and accuracy, which means that reducing the number of DoF required for a deep learning model does not necessarily result in a loss of accuracy.\nOverall, the proposed method presents a significant potential for efficient and practical deployment of deep learning models by reducing the number of DoF required without sacrificing accuracy.</p>"}}}}]}},"pageContext":{"limit":8,"skip":4712,"homeNumPages":1077,"currentPage":590}}}
